Job Description and Duties
The Commission provides for a different type of state government job, one that allows you to apply specific skills and knowledge to help decision-makers resolve complex wildlife issues at the state level and develop policies for wildlife management. Commission staff makes a direct and meaningful impact on California wildlife! The Commission encourages and provides opportunities for ongoing training and development. The Commission is a small and dynamic state agency where employees are committed to ensuring the long-term sustainability of California’s diverse wildlife and the habitats upon which they depend. We are looking for employees who are interested in a challenging but rewarding and unique job opportunity. Please join us and begin a meaningful new career!
Under the direction of the staff services manager, the Staff Services Analyst (SSA) performs moderately complex analytical work: Under supervision and clear direction, reviews, analyzes and develops regulatory documents for rulemaking processes consistent with the Administrative Procedure Act; consults with and coordinates rulemaking activities with other organizations; develops white papers, special reports and presentations; communicates and effectively works with all levels of staff, other agencies and the public; prepares and distributes Commission agenda, briefing binder, consent calendar and action letters for Commission meetings; maintains subject files and regulatory reference sets, and ensures that regulatory policies are implemented; and develops and reviews electronic and physical record disposition schedule and arranges for disposition of records and archival material.
